2. ZEUS Health Analysis
2.1 Basic Checks
- ZEUS has a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C), which is below the Cost of Capital (WACC), which means it is destroying value.
- The number of shares outstanding for ZEUS remains at a similar level compared to 1 year ago.
- Compared to 5 years ago, ZEUS has more shares outstanding
- The debt/assets ratio for ZEUS is higher compared to a year ago.
2.2 Solvency
- An Altman-Z score of 3.56 indicates that ZEUS is not in any danger for bankruptcy at the moment.
- ZEUS has a Altman-Z score of 3.56. This is comparable to the rest of the industry: ZEUS outperforms 49.68% of its industry peers.
- The Debt to FCF ratio of ZEUS is 5.80, which is a neutral value as it means it would take ZEUS, 5.80 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
- Looking at the Debt to FCF ratio, with a value of 5.80, ZEUS is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 68.79% of the companies in the same industry.
- A Debt/Equity ratio of 0.42 indicates that ZEUS is not too dependend on debt financing.
- ZEUS's Debt to Equity ratio of 0.42 is on the low side compared to the rest of the industry. ZEUS is outperformed by 70.06% of its industry peers.

2.3 Liquidity
- A Current Ratio of 3.12 indicates that ZEUS has no problem at all paying its short term obligations.
- The Current ratio of ZEUS (3.12) is better than 66.88% of its industry peers.
- ZEUS has a Quick Ratio of 1.17. This is a normal value and indicates that ZEUS is financially healthy and should not expect problems in meeting its short term obligations.
- With a Quick ratio value of 1.17, ZEUS is not doing good in the industry: 61.15% of the companies in the same industry are doing better.

5. ZEUS Dividend Analysis
5.1 Amount
- With a Yearly Dividend Yield of 1.44%, ZEUS has a reasonable but not impressive dividend return.
- Compared to an average industry Dividend Yield of 1.06, ZEUS pays a better dividend. On top of this ZEUS pays more dividend than 82.80% of the companies listed in the same industry.
- ZEUS's Dividend Yield is slightly below the S&P500 average, which is at 1.81.
| Industry Rank | Sector Rank | ||
|---|---|---|---|
| Dividend Yield | 1.44% |
5.2 History
- On average, the dividend of ZEUS grows each year by 48.96%, which is quite nice.
- ZEUS has been paying a dividend for at least 10 years, so it has a reliable track record.
- ZEUS has not decreased their dividend for at least 10 years, which is a reliable track record.
Dividend Growth(5Y)48.96%
Div Incr Years3
Div Non Decr Years14
5.3 Sustainability
- ZEUS pays out 51.06% of its income as dividend. This is a bit on the high side, but may be sustainable.
- ZEUS's earnings are growing slower than its dividend. This means the dividend growth is not sustainable.
